ACCOUNTANT @ MSUFINI T LIMITED

0 Negotiable or Not Mentioned Tanzania, Mlandizi Pwani 32 days ago msufini.co.tz 11 Applied 8 Pro Applied

Msufini T Limited is a fast-growing industrial company currently developing a 45 TPD chlor-alkali manufacturing plant in Mlandizi, Tanzania. We are seeking a competent and hands-on professional Accountant to join our expanding industrial operations team in the Mlandizi, Pwani Region. The successful candidate will play a critical role in managing the financial health and ensuring regulatory adherence within our production facility.

The role involves overseeing tax compliance and TRA filings, managing financial accounting and reporting processes, and providing comprehensive audit support. Additionally, the Accountant will be responsible for reconciliations and implementing robust manufacturing finance controls to streamline operations. This position is a great opportunity to contribute to a significant industrial project and grow within a dynamic manufacturing environment.

Key Requirements

Bachelor’s Degree in Accounting, Finance, or a related field. Must be CPA (T) or ACCA certified, or possess an equivalent professional qualification. A minimum of 4-6 years of professional experience in tax and accounting roles. In-depth knowledge of Tanzanian tax laws and regulatory frameworks. Demonstrated proficiency in using modern ERP systems for financial management.
